Usage
The {{@TFA}} template can be used to send a notification to the Today's featured article (TFA) coordinators. For example:
{{@TFA}} This is a question for the TFA coordinators. ~~~~
The template works on any talk page or project-space page on Wikipedia. It is subject to the limitations of the notification system; in particular, the comment that includes it must be signed.
